I have a user who when in Cached Exchange mode calendar reminders
work, but e-mail takes forever to syncronise. The mail seems to
trickle in and won't update all folders regardless of how long he
leaves it open. When Not in Cached mode, his e-mail is all right
there, but his reminders fail to "pop-up."
I've tested this on my own account and I get the same result
(although my mailbox populates fine in cached mode). We're both using
"mailbox' pather then personal folders, and Outlook 2003 with an
Exchange 5.5 server.
Is there any way to;
a) force outlook to update his entire mailbox at once in cached mode,
so he can use reminders with an up-to-date mailbox(preferred)
or
b) get reinders to pop-up when NOT in cached exchange mode.

How big is his mailbox?
Delete the ost-file and have him resynch.
Start Outlook with /cleanreminders to reset the reminders
